THIS is the terrifying second smoke billows from a burning chemical lab as an enormous hearth has sparked evacuations.
Footage reveals an enormous plume of multi-coloured smoke gushing into the air as the hearth in Conyers, Georgia, ripped via the constructing.
Hundreds of individuals have been evacuated and others given a shelter in place order as hazardous smoke drifts via the air.
The positioning, run by BioLab, is about 30 miles east of Atlanta and manufactures swimming pool and spa therapy merchandise – together with utilizing chlorine, according to CNN.
These chemical compounds have now been burning for hours with the hearth nonetheless going 12 hours after it started.
The blaze began at round 5am EST when a sprinkler on the facility malfunctioned and sprayed water on a chemical that sparked an explosion, Atlanta Information First reported.
Hazmat crews and different emergency providers have reply to a the hearth with the close by freeway additionally blocked off.
Rockdale County Sheriff, Eric Levett, stated: “I need to strongly ask all of you to please unfold the phrase to steer clear of this space at this level.
“It is burning fairly good. We’re making an attempt to get that below management, however on the similar time we’re additionally making an attempt to get the site visitors below management.”
The southwest wind is blowing the smoke throughout to Walton County.
Walton County Emergency Administration director, Carl Morrow, has shared an alert for the county residents.
The alert acknowledged: “Walton County EMA is conscious of what’s occurring in our neighboring county of Rockdale.
“We’re monitoring the scenario and advise that if you happen to odor a chlorine odour you need to flip off your air conditioners, flip in your ceiling followers and if potential deliver your outdoors animals indoors.”
A BioLab assertion stated: “Our workers are accounted for with no accidents reported. Our staff is on the scene, working with first responders and native authorities to evaluate and include the scenario.”
“As at all times, the protection of our neighborhood stays our high precedence.”
Conyers Mayor Vince Evans urged residents who select to not evacuate to remain in place and never wander or drive across the metropolis.
He stated: “This isn’t the time to do any sort of sightseeing. We’re strongly encouraging everybody, irrespective of the place you’re coming from, however particularly Rockdale residents, to remain out of this space.”
Residents between Sigman Highway and Interstate 20 have been requested to evacuate.
In September 2020, BioLab skilled a “thermal decomposition occasion” that additionally led to a fireplace that briefly closed Interstate 20.
